Essential Ingredients
Here’s what you’ll need to make this delicious dish:
- Eggs: Use fresh eggs for vibrant color and rich flavor; free-range or organic are my go-tos.
- Bread: Choose thick slices of sourdough or whole-grain bread for the best texture.
- Cheese: Go for any melty cheese you love—cheddar or mozzarella works wonders!
- Salt and Pepper: Essential for enhancing flavors; always season to taste.
- Butter: A pat of butter will give your toast a golden crust; don’t skimp on it!
- Fresh Herbs (optional): Add chopped chives or parsley for freshness and a pop of color.

Let’s Make it together
Preheat Your Kitchen Magic: Start by preheating your oven to 375°F (190°C). While it warms up, feel free to dance around your kitchen; it helps with the cooking vibes. For more inspiration, check out this cooking tips recipe.
Prepare Your Bread Base: Grab your slices of bread and lay them on a baking sheet. If you’re feeling fancy, spread some butter on one side—trust me, it makes all the difference!
Whisk Those Eggs!: In a bowl, whisk together your eggs with salt and pepper until frothy. The more air you whip into them, the fluffier they’ll be when cooked.
Add Your Cheese Delightfully: Stir in shredded cheese into the egg mixture. The gooier the better! If using herbs, toss them in now too; they’ll elevate your toast game.
Pour and Bake!: Carefully pour the egg-cheese mixture over each slice of bread on the baking sheet. Bake for about 12-15 minutes until eggs are set and edges are golden brown.
Savor Your Creation!: Remove from oven and let cool for a minute or two—if you can wait! Slice into halves or quarters before serving. Enjoy while humming your favorite tune.

Storing & Reheating
Store leftovers in an airtight container in the fridge for up to three days. Reheat in a toaster oven for best results, keeping it crispy.

FAQ
What type of bread works best for this recipe?
Sourdough or whole-grain bread adds fantastic flavor and texture.
Can I make this recipe without cheese?
Yes, simply omit the cheese or use a dairy-free alternative for a lighter version.
How can I make my egg toast spicier?
Adding hot sauce, jalapeños, or crushed red pepper will spice things up deliciously.

📖 Recipe Card
PrintDelicious Cheesy Egg Toast
- Total Time: 19 minutes
- Yield: Serves 4
Description
Delight in a hearty breakfast with this Delicious Cheesy Egg Toast Recipe, ready in just 19 minutes.
Ingredients
- 4 large eggs
- 4 slices sourdough or whole-grain bread
- 1 cup shredded cheese (cheddar or mozzarella)
- 1/2 tsp salt
- 1/4 tsp black pepper
- 2 tbsp butter
- Fresh herbs (optional)
Instructions
- Preheat oven to 375°F (190°C).
- Arrange bread slices on a baking sheet and butter one side of each slice.
- In a bowl, whisk eggs with salt and pepper until frothy.
- Stir in the shredded cheese and herbs if desired.
- Pour the egg-cheese mixture over the bread slices.
- Bake for 12-15 minutes until eggs are set and edges are golden brown.
- Allow to cool slightly before slicing and serving.
- Prep Time: 10 minutes
- Cook Time: 9 minutes
- Category: Breakfast
- Method: Baking
- Cuisine: American
